Filing

A competent attorney will draft legal documents that will be used to submit your mesothelioma suit to the appropriate court and within the jurisdiction. They will also identify defendants and inform them of your claim.

Most states have statutes of limitations of between 2 and 3 years for asbestos-related victims to file a personal injury or wrongful death lawsuit. Discovery

Mesothelioma lawsuits seek compensation for medical costs as well as lost income and other related costs to treatment. They also allow families to hold the companies who knowingly put asbestos workers in danger accountable.

Both sides prepare for trial by collecting information during the discovery process. This step could take months or years.

During the discovery phase, lawyers from both sides will share information and witness testimony. They also negotiate. If they fail to reach an agreement, then the case will be tried. However, most cases settle and victims receive a life-changing financial settlement for their medical bills, household expenses click here and pain and suffering.

If a patient dies before the lawsuit is settled, their family members could be able to file a wrongful-death suit on their behalf.

The process of pursuing compensation in a mesothelioma suit can take anywhere from months to an entire year, or more, based on the complexity of the case. Throughout this time, lawyers will work to negotiate an equitable settlement.

If a settlement cannot be reached the case will go to mesothelioma claims trial. In a court trial, both defendants and plaintiffs argue their case before a jury or judge that will decide the winner. A trial can be a lengthy and costly process. There is no guarantee the plaintiff will get more compensation at trial than what they would get in settlement.
